Unfortunately Yours


This was a sweet with oh-so-saucy-heat RomCom that features two characters that I loved from Secretly Yours, the first book in the A Vine Mess series. 

August is an ex-Navy SEAL and a massive dude who is trying his hand at wine making and failing. Natalie is a Napa heiress with family issues and a wicked financial mind who has hit a professional roadblock. 

As we saw in Secretly Yours, these two headstrong people do not get along, but they decide it's in their best interests to have a marriage of convenience. As one does. The fake marriage is needed so Natalie can get access to her hefty trust fund and August can get a bank loan for his winery start up. What could possibly go wrong?

Tessa Bailey proves she is the queen of the spicy RomCom with saucy bedroom scenes, her signature humour (oh the banter!!), great chemistry between her characters and a bevy of romance tropes. In this book we have fake marriage, enemies to lovers, forced proximity, and just a bit (thankfully) of miscommunication - the bane of all tropes for this reader.

What I didn't love: The overuse of endearments. Argh. Nicknames like 'babe' *inner shudder* are definitely not my jam, so August's constant use of the term "Princess" for Natalie got annoying fast.

The connection between August and Natalie was gentle at times and hot-HOT-HOT other times making them a couple readers will root for. August (sorry, not a fan of the name) successfully balanced between obnoxious dude/manly male and a big 'ol softie while Natalie was a good balance of a strong, smart woman who has her vulnerable side too. 

Unfortunately Yours is a great addition to this newer series and I actually liked it even more than Secretly Yours. Make sure you read the epilogue which adds that extra swoony layer on top of this entertaining RomCom that has both humour, heart and spice.

Book Description from GoodReadsA down-on-her-luck Napa heiress suggests a mutually beneficial marriage of convenience to a man she can't stand... only to discover there's a fine line between love and hate.

After losing her job and her fiancĂ© in one fell swoop, Natalie Vos returned home to lick her wounds. A few months later, she's sufficiently drowned her sorrows in cabernet and she's ready to get back on her feet. She just needs her trust fund to finance her new business venture. Unfortunately, the terms require she marry before she can have the money. And well, dumped, remember? But Natalie is desperate enough to propose to a man who makes her want to kill him--and kiss him, in equal measure.

August Cates may own a vineyard, but he doesn't know jack about making wine. He's determined to do his late best friend proud, no matter what it takes. Except his tasting room is empty, his wine is disgusting (seriously, he once saw someone gag), and his buddy's legacy is circling the drain. No bank will give him the loan he needs to turn the business around... and then the gorgeous, feisty heiress knocks on his door. Natalie has haunted his dreams since the moment they met, but their sizzling chemistry immediately morphed into simmering insults.

Now, a quickie marriage could help them both. A sham wedding, a few weeks living under the same roof, and then they can go their separate ways--assuming they make it out alive. How hard could it be? There's just one thing they didn't account for: their unfortunate, unbearable, undeniable attraction.
